The journey of coffee cherries: from cherries to aromatic coffee beans

Coffee is one of the most popular drinks in the world, but its production process is a complex and delicate process. From coffee fruit to fragrant coffee beans, it goes through many stages and changes. Let us explore this fascinating journey together.

1. Coffee tree growth and flowering

A mature coffee tree usually blooms twice a year. When the temperature and humidity are right, small white and fragrant white flowers will appear on the tree at the same time. These small white flowers usually only last for a few days, during which time they need to attract insects such as bees for pollination.

2. Fruit formation and ripening

When successfully pollinated, the small white flowers gradually transform into green, red or yellow fruits. These fruits are called "cherries" because of their bright, round and lovely appearance. Over time, the cherries will gradually mature and become more colorful.

3. Cherry picking and processing

When the cherries are fully ripe, farmers will pick them. This is usually a time-consuming and skillful process, as only fully ripe cherries can produce high-quality coffee beans. Once the picking is completed, the cherries are sent to the processing plant for further processing.

4. Peeling and fermentation

In the processing plant, the cherries are first deskinned. This can be done by machine or by hand. Next, the coffee beans are placed in large tanks for fermentation. The fermentation process usually lasts 24 to 48 hours and is very important in the development of the final taste and aroma.

5. Wash and dry

After fermentation, the coffee beans need to be washed to remove residue and mucilage. This step can be done by rinsing with water or soaking in water. Then, they are dried in the sun for several days to reduce humidity and make them easier to store and transport.

6. Roasting and grinding

After drying, the coffee beans need to be roasted, which is a very critical step. During the roasting process, the coffee beans will undergo chemical changes, releasing aroma and flavor. Different degrees of roasting will produce coffee beans with different tastes and flavors. Once roasted, the coffee beans can be ground into powder or granular form.

7. Brew and Enjoy

The last step is to add the freshly ground coffee to the boiling water and add the appropriate amount of milk, milk foam or other seasonings according to personal taste. Then you can enjoy the rich and intoxicating coffee.

From fruit to fragrant coffee beans, the whole process is full of hard work and skills. Every link has an important impact on the final quality. Therefore, when enjoying every drop in the delicious cup, please remember that there are countless farmers, processors and roasters working hard behind it.
